About the Program

The Bachelor of Education (Primary) at Western Sydney University is designed for those aspiring to become primary school teachers. This four-year program combines theoretical knowledge with practical experience, ensuring that students are well-prepared for teaching roles in Kindergarten to Year 6. Ideal for individuals who are passionate about education and eager to make a difference in young learners' lives, this program offers a blend of on-campus and online learning.

Students will engage in a curriculum that includes foundational subjects such as educational psychology and sociology for educators, alongside practical teaching skills in literacy, numeracy, and science. The program emphasizes hands-on experience, with students participating in professional placements from their first year. This approach equips graduates with the necessary skills to adapt to the evolving educational landscape and meet the diverse needs of students.

Graduates of this program can pursue various roles, including primary school teacher, educational consultant, and curriculum developer. They may find employment in government and non-government schools, educational organizations, and community programs. The skills acquired are transferable, allowing graduates to explore opportunities in related fields such as educational policy and administration.
